Finding ATMs in Turkey

ATMs are readily available throughout Turkey, particularly in major cities like Istanbul. You can locate ATMs at various convenient spots, including:
- Banks: Most banks in Turkey have ATMs situated outside their branches.
- Shopping centers: Many malls and shopping complexes in Turkey host ATMs near their entrances or common areas.
- Airports and metro stations: ATMs are commonly found at transportation hubs, facilitating cash withdrawals upon arrival or during transit.
- Public squares and tourist areas: Standalone ATMs are often found in bustling plazas or areas frequented by tourists.

Using Credit or Debit Cards in Turkey

Credit and debit cards are widely accepted in Turkey, allowing you to make transactions at various establishments. However, it's advisable to verify with your card issuer regarding acceptance and any associated fees or restrictions. Here are some considerations:
- Card compatibility: Ensure your card is compatible with Turkish ATMs, preferably Visa or Mastercard.
- Chip-and-PIN requirement: Turkish ATMs only accept chip-and-PIN cards, excluding those with magnetic stripes.
- Four-Digit PIN: Ensure your PIN is four digits long, consisting of numbers only.
- Fees: Be aware of potential fees charged by your card issuer or ATM operator, including currency exchange and withdrawal fees.
Understanding Withdrawal Fees at Turkish ATMs

While Turkish ATM operators typically don't impose withdrawal fees, your home bank or card issuer may levy charges. These fees can vary, ranging from flat rates to a percentage of the withdrawn amount. Additionally, foreign exchange fees may apply for currency conversion.
Tips for Safe Money Withdrawals in Turkey

Follow these tips for a secure money withdrawal experience:
1. Ensure your ATM card is compatible.
2. Withdraw during bank opening hours for assistance if needed.
3. Opt for Turkish Lira withdrawals to avoid inflated exchange rates.
4. Consider using a debit card for lower fees.
5. Stay informed about the exchange rate.
6. Remain vigilant against potential scams.
7. Have a contingency plan in case of issues with your card or ATM.
